dot-art was founded in Liverpool in 2006 and specialises in affordable, high quality, locally sourced art. We work with over 100 artists to provide an unrivaled choice of original art and limited edition prints for home or business, as well as offering a range of complementary services including; commissions, art rental, art consultancy, exhibition planning and implementation, bespoke framing, art

valuation and restoration and artist sourcing. Artwork can be browsed at our gallery on Queen Avenue, our website (www.dot-art.com) and Rex: The Concept Store on Bold Street, Liverpool. dot-art supports visual artists and champions art as an integral part of everyday life. We do this by selling locally sourced, affordable art, working with businesses to put art in the workplace and public realm, running art classes and working with schools and community groups. All this is underpinned by our unique membership scheme for artists in the North West which gives access to all the activities above and a package of support and advice, creating and developing artists’ careers. All our work supports our not-for profit arm, dot-art Services CIC, which exists to support North-West based visual artists, both emerging and established, through a range of services and opportunities designed to help them develop their careers and gain exposure and promotion for their work, as well as delivering a programme of art classes across Liverpool; and dot-art Schools, our innovative inter school art competition, launched in 2012.

A huge new addition to the public art landscape in Kirkdale, what a before and after!

'The 4 Seasons' mural on Chirkdale Street by artist Madeleine Pires brings together stories of community, memory, change and renewal through an ambitious large-scale artwork inspired by the cycle of the seasons.

Developed through a series of community engagement sessions, workshops and conversations with local residents, the mural reflects ideas shared by participants around remembrance, nature, resilience and hope. Residents contributed stories, poetry, drawings and symbolism which helped shape the final design, from wildflowers and stained-glass inspired forms to personal reflections on family, grief and brighter days ahead.

The project was commissioned by Onward Homes, the housing association responsible for many of the properties in the area, including this gable end, alongside Liverpool City Council/Culture Liverpool, with dot-art supporting the delivery of the mural and wider community engagement work.

Painted over 15 days the mural is part of the continuing Flower Streets transformation in Kirkdale, celebrating creativity, local identity and the power of public art to bring people together.

Coming soon at Hope Street, Julie Lawrence with an exhibition called 'Walking through Seasons'.

Julie's work is rooted in the spiritual perspective of visionary landscape artists such as Samuel Palmer and William Blake. Her practice explores landscape through an intuitive and emotional response shaped by daily walks through Stapledon Woods and Caldy Hill.

The exhibition also reflects the restorative power of nature she returns to her practice following a necessary pause from making. The resulting works reveal both observations of landscape and an inner journey of healing and renewal.

See the work on the first floor of the Everyman from the 26th May.

We’re incredibly proud to share that Lucy Byrne has been nominated for Merseyside Woman of the Year 2026!



As the founder of dot-art, Lucy has spent almost 20 years making art accessible to all across the Liverpool City Region, supporting more than 600 artists, engaging over 21,000 children through schools programmes, providing paid opportunities for artists, and helping connect buyers to high quality local art through our permanent gallery, and partner venues.

Lucy has a wealth of experience in planning, developing and implementing a wide range of visual art projects which, through collaborating with local artists have changed the visual landscape of Liverpool, such as our biggest project to date, The Flower Streets Murals.

Did you know dot-art helped bring the Liverpool Wall of Fame mural to life on the waterfront? 🎨✨

Created by artist Joseph Venning in 2024 in collaboration with dot-art
and Liverpool Experience Campus () this 40m mural celebrates the people, places and cultural icons that have shaped Liverpool’s identity, from music and comedy to sport, drama and visual art.

Inspired by the collage style of Peter Blake, the mural features legends including Paul McCartney, Ken Dodd, Natasha Jonas and Jodie Comer, alongside landmarks and cultural moments that make Liverpool what it is.
